Several materials can be used for edging, including plastic, metal, or even additional pavers. Choose a material that complements your overall patio design and is sturdy enough to hold your pavers in place. Proper installation of edging is crucial to ensure that your patio maintains its shape and stability.

Another affordable choice is paver stones, which provide an attractive and versatile flooring solution. Pavers are available in different sizes, colors, and patterns, allowing for creative designs. They are relatively easy to install and can be replaced individually if damaged, making them a cost-effective long-term option.
